Bondi Kitchen
Contemporary Dining Room, Sydney
The idea behind this kitchen was to have an ultra-modern chefs kitchen with a touch of classic elegance. I wanted the space to feel open, airy and inviting. Somewhere to roll out that pasta dough, bake cookies and host fabulous cocktails with friends.
The first thing I was inspired by was this magnificent stone. The veins in it were phenomenal and I had to have it. The counters and waterfall kitchen island are all extra chunky which adds to the luxury of the space. To create a bit of intimacy and extra light I added these industrial polished chrome pendants which really complete the space. We also used top of the line @mieleaustralia appliances. My favourite item besides the stone is the tapware which is a super modern square mixer which is just so chic.
